Comprehending Key Replacement Options
When it pertains to getting replacement keys, individuals generally have a number of avenues to think about. Below is a summary of the most typical choices:

Local Locksmiths
Competent specialists who can produce replicate keys or rekey locks.Offer services for property and business residential or commercial properties.Best for high-security keys or when emergency lockout services are required.
Hardware Stores
Many hardware shops have key-cutting devices that can develop replicate keys for standard types.Usually the fastest and least pricey option for typical keys.Some shops might use key design alternatives or personalized engraving services.
Car Dealerships
The safest alternative for replacing car keys, particularly if they are equipped with transponders or keyless entry.Can be costly, but ensures compatibility with the vehicle.Dealerships often need proof of ownership.
Mobile Key Cutting Services
Provides benefit as they concern your area to cut keys.May also offer lockout services.Can be organized through apps or websites that concentrate on mobile locksmith professional services.
Online Key Replacement Services
Sites that permit you to order replacement keys, typically needing you to supply key codes and identification.This option can in some cases be less expensive, however think about shipping timeframes and costs.Selecting the Right Option

When browsing for replacement keys nearby, consider the following suggestions:

Use Online Maps: Utilize tools like Google Maps to browse for locksmith professionals, hardware shops, or other relevant services. Just go into "locksmith near me" or "hardware store near me" for a list of local choices.

Check Reviews: Read consumer reviews on platforms like Yelp or Google to gauge the dependability and quality of service offered by regional organizations.

Prepare Documentation: For vehicle keys or secure locks, have required documents all set, such as proof of ownership, recognition, and any unique key codes.

Call Ahead: Before going out, call your selected service to confirm they can manage your particular key type and to inquire about rates and accessibility.

Request for Recommendations: Friends, family, or next-door neighbors might have had comparable experiences and can advise reliable services.
Often Asked Questions (FAQs)Q1: How much does it normally cost to replace a key?
The cost differs commonly based upon factors such as the type of key, place, and service provider. Standard home keys might cost between ₤ 2 to ₤ 5, while car keys can range from ₤ 50 to a number of hundred dollars for transponder keys from car dealerships.
Q2: How long does it take to get a replacement key?
The time needed to get a replacement key differs. Hardware stores may supply keys nearly quickly, while car dealerships or specialized locksmiths might take longer, depending upon the intricacy of the key and whether programs is required.
Q3: Can I replace keys for electronic locks?
Yes, but it typically requires a professional locksmith professional or the initial producer's services, especially if programs is included.
Q4: What if I lose my key fob for my car?
